This topic helps you install and run the Helm binaries so that you can install and manage charts using the Helm CLI on your local system. Helm is a package manager tool that helps you manage Kubernetes applications. Datree Helm Chart DB. Want to integrate sonarqube for static code analysis on kubernetes cluster using helm charts . This list is not comprehensive, but something to keep in mind and points for us to improve on. Want to integrate sonarqube for static code analysis on kubernetes cluster using helm charts . It can integrate with your existing workflow to enable continuous code inspection across your project branches and pull requests. Tiene las siguientes responsabilidades: Combinar un chart y la configuracin para construir una release. By default, persistency is disabled in the Helm chart. 4/7/2020. The existing CI CD is using Jenkins Spinnaker and I want to aggregate the results in form of a report which can show the criticality of the issue. The existing CI CD is using Jenkins Spinnaker and I want to aggregate the results in form of a report which can show the criticality of the issue. About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ators . Now it is time to install the "kubectl" tool to interact and work with the kubernetes cluster, to install kubectl in the command prompt run the command . My understanding about how Jenkins work on Kubernetes cluster A pod to support the functionalities of the Jenkins Master will be running on the cluster which uses the image, "jenkins/jenkins:2.319.3-jdk11". --namespace kube-ops. A Helm chart for deploying the Elastic Cloud on Kubernetes (ECK) operator: the official Kubernetes operator for orchestrating Elasticsearch, Kibana, APM Server, Enterprise Search, and Beats. It is not necessary to have GitLab installed on Kubernetes to use the GitLab Kubernetes integration. sonarqube. The workflow is to search through repositories for charts and install them to Kubernetes clusters, creating releases. Installation bash helm repo add bitnami https://charts.bitnami.com/bitnami helm install my-release bitnami/sonarqube # Read more about the installation in the SonarQube packaged by Bitnami Chart Github repository A Helm chart describes a specific version of a solution, also known as a "release". GitLab cloud native Helm Chartall tiersself-managed. Your can read the current value like this: sysctl vm.max_map_count.To change it run: sudo sysctl -w vm.max_map_count=262144.This will be reverted by the next boot. Most Elasticsearch setups for Kubernetes use an Init Container to make sure this value is set . ; For each new job it receives from GitLab CI/CD, provision a new pod within the specified namespace to run it. dzone: 15 useful helm chart tools. Do you want to integrate our application catalog in your Kubernetes cluster? Habilidades: Kubernetes, Docker, Jenkins, Shell Script, DevOps This is the official, recommended, and supported method to install GitLab on a cloud native environment. value.yaml. Would it be safe or there would be a risk? Just register with Iron Bank to get started. The three basic concepts of Helm charts are: 1. thenewstack.io: How to Analyze Code and Find Vulnerabilities with SonarQube; Integrations. Tiller es la pieza que acta como servidor de Helm y es desplegada en Kubernetes. # Declare variables to be passed into your templates. Tiller interacta con el cliente Helm y a su vez con el API de Kubernetes. 5.9k. Helm Chart DB. Sonarqube was available in the Bitnami Application Catalog for its local deployment or in the cloud, and now, you can also deploy it on your Kubernetes cluster as a Helm chart. Skills: Kubernetes, Docker, Jenkins, Shell Script, DevOps How to Install SonarQube on Ubuntu 22.04 LTS; Linux Directory Structure Explained for Beginners; Prometheus is an open-source systems monitoring and alerting toolkit originally built at SoundCloud. We will be using Helm to perform the installation. . So helm chart developers face some of the same challenges faced by developers producing installers: . They are also easy to . Try Kubeapps today. 2. kubectl config set-credentials. "stork". forex instant funding; beautycounter controversy 2022; polaris outlaw 90 maintenance. . Routine maintenance is easier too, with support for hot database backups. Kubernetes dployments. ,postgresql,kubernetes-helm,Postgresql,Kubernetes Helm,sonarqube helmpostgresql. How to Install the SonarQube Helm chart in your Kubernetes Cluster It determines the Kubernetes cluster's hostname or IP address, along with its certificate authority. SonarQube is an open source quality management platform that analyzes and measures code's technical quality. int . Using explicit namespaces instead . A charts-only installation of a GitLab instance places . You can benefit from the same level of STIG-hardened security too. 3 projects | dev.to | 10 Aug 2022. How to Install Kubernetes Cluster on Ubuntu 20.04 LTS with kubeadm. Running SonarQube on Kubernetes; Katacoda.com: SonarQube on Kubernetes . Pod Security Policies I have to install a sonarqube helm chart with postgresql persistence pointing to a external database. 5/9/2018. SonarQube is an open sourced code quality scanning tool. . # This is a YAML-formatted file. postgresql. The set-cluster command will define a cluster entry in the kubeconfig file. # # ref: https://kubernetes.io/docs . AWS Documentation Amazon EKS User Guide . The Helm Client is a command-line client for end users. Use Helm Chart Hooks in Kubernetes Deployments Deploy Services to Multiple Kubernetes Clusters Simultaneously using Rancher Skip Harness Label Selector Tracking on Kubernetes Deployments . 3.1. The namespace default is a saved namespace value in which Kubernetes is deploying all objects without an explicit namespace. Tekton is a CI/CD tool that handles all parts of the development lifecycle, from building images . SonarQube is an open source platform for continuous inspection of code quality to perform automatic reviews with static analysis of code to detect bugs, code smells, and security vulnerabilities on. How to Install the SonarQube Helm chart in your Kubernetes Cluster SonarQube (formerly Sonar) is an open-source platform developed by SonarSource for continuous inspection of code quality to perform automatic reviews with static analysis of code to detect bugs, code smells, and security vulnerabilities on 20+ programming languages. Installing a helm chart is a bit like running an install wizard. Learn how to fix the issue here GitLab cloud native Helm Chart. Release - A chart deployed to a Kubernetes cluster using Helm.. 3. The actual chart can be found in the charts directory and see the README of the chart for more information. What is Prometheus ? A kubeconfig file can be created by leveraging three different kubectl commands: kubectl config set-cluster. SonarQube offers Code Quality and Code Security analysis for up to 27 languages. I successfully created a values.yaml for the helm chart that installs the LDAP plugin and configure it using our DC. Tekton and ArgoCD may be used together to successfully design and run CI/CD processes on Kubernetes. 1. To install helm, open cmd.exe and run the command: Choco install kubernetes-helm Post the successful installation, when you run helm command in the cmd.exe you should see the output as shown below . sonarqube java java sonar . SonarQube - Kubernetes - LDAP - Not using sonar.properties file? helm. STIG-hardened), with a Docker image per edition on Docker Hub and in the DoD's Iron Bank. Chart - Pre-configured template of Kubernetes resources.. 2. The kubelet uses . # Declare variables to be passed into your templates. How Do Helm Charts Work? Helm is a two-part executable: the Helm Client and the Helm Library. My ideia is to create a sonarDB database and install the chart. It can be used for static and dynamic analysis of a codebase and can detect common code issues such as bugs and vulnerabilities. For example, liveness probes could catch a deadlock, where an application is running, but unable to make progress. Download a zip STIG-hardened, Iron Bank-approved Our Iron Bank images are hardened to U.S. Department of Defense standards. helmKubernetesyaml Skills: Kubernetes, Docker, Jenkins, Shell Script, DevOps This is about a specific config and issues. The official Sonarqube helm chart started as a community maintained effort as part of the Oteemo helm charts.It was later adopted as the official helm chart of Sonarqube and forked to a SonarSource repo.. This chart configures GitLab Runner to: Run using the Kubernetes executor for GitLab Runner. Repository - Publicly available charts.. PostgreSQLSonarqube. 1 Answer. It enables developers to detect code issues, vulnerabilities, and bugs in early stages. Helm charts use those resources to define an application. 85 22,267 9.1 Go. Find Bugs, Vulnerabilities, Security Hotspots and Code . The SonarQube helm chart should only be used with the latest version of SonarQube and a supported version of Kubernetes. Sonarqube Repository OSS is an artifact repository with universal support for popular formats. Setup a GKE using gitlab. SonarQube SonarScanner Reference Ingesting issues from other scanners Chaos Engineering . SonarQube is provisioned using helm charts. No Sidecar Support There is currently no support for additional sidecar containers. Sonarqube was available in the Bitnami Application Catalog for its local deployment or in the cloud, and now, you can also deploy it on your Kubernetes cluster as a Helm chart. Click on Operations -> Kubernetes. This database server is already being used and the chart is configured as below (IP and password changed for security reasons). CLI zerinde Helm paket yneticisi kurulu deilse bu yazm zerindeki komutu uygulayarak basite kurulum yapabilirsiniz.. Ardndan Bitnami repomuzu ekleyelim ve update edelim. In a previous post I wrote about how to Install PostgreSQL 10. su - postgres createuser -S sonar createdb -O sonar sonar psql ALTER USER "sonar" WITH PASSWORD 'Password1'; \q exit Install . Helm charts use a template approach to deploy applications. SonarQube is a popular platform for Code Quality. Provision SonarQube on Kubernetes using Helm Charts I have added sonarqube to the cluster for static code analysis. Sonarqube-lts by SonarSource. Helm is a package manager for Kubernetes and makes the deployment much faster. Getting started Install the chart Uninstall the chart Obtain application IP address and credentials Expose services Configuration Argo CD watches cluster objects stored in a Git repository and manages the create, update, and delete processes for objects within the repository. Jenkins End to End Pipeline with Kubernetes Build Agents, Maven, Nexus, SonarQube, MailHog & Helm | Never before video! postgresqlPassword: qmVy5wubfmcekZy3 storageClass: "rook-ceph-block". Helm makes use of Helm Charts to define, install, and upgrade Kubernetes application. Keep reading to learn how to install it in your cluster to start analysing your code in minutes. Please execute below commands. Helm Charts help you manage application dependencies and deploy as well as rollback as a unit. . Change the SonarQube version on values.yaml Redeploy SonarQube with the same helm chart (see Install instructions) Browse to http://yourSonarQubeServerURL/setup and follow the setup instructions Reanalyze your projects to get fresh data Ingress Path Some cloud may need the path to be /* instead of /. Go to your project in Gitlab and then. You can use a helm chart, but at the time of writing this blog I didn't see a Google SQL proxy option. Integrate SonarQube into Pipelines. Installing SonarQube on Kubernetes can be done with the following commands using the helm chart; helm repo add oteemocharts https://oteemo.github.io/charts helm repo update kubectl create ns sonar helm install -n sonar sonar-release oteemocharts/sonarqube After the installation is complete, you can access it with: | One Video to Master Jenkins Pipeli. SonarQube is an automatic code review tool to detect bugs, vulnerabilities, and code smells in your code. Create a new cluster -> Select GKE option -> This will ask you to login to your google account. I ended up using helm template to generate the majority of the yaml files and added the Google SQL proxy parts myself. 5/2/2018. 2 inch wheel spacers before and after silverado Join Our Team sonarqube:7.8-community sonar jdk1.8 7.9 sonar jdk1.11 7.8. Check that your Kubernetes cluster is running by executing the following command: $ kubectl cluster-info Helm repository templates are used to launch Jenkins. This is the Git repo of the SonarSource Helm Chart for SonarQube. dzone: create install upgrade and rollback a helm chart - part 1. dzone: create install upgrade and rollback a helm chart - part 2. Keep reading to learn how to install it in your cluster to start analysing your code in minutes. kuberneteshelmharborkuberneteshelm1. SonarQube Scanning. How to do it This section is further divided into the following subsections to make this process easier: Installing SonarQube using Helm; Accessing the SonarQube Dashboard; Creating a new user and tokens; Enabling . To set it permanently add vm.max_map_count=262144 to /etc/sysctl.conf.. Find out how to install Sonarqube-lts helm chart and verify it follows industry best practices. Your feedback is welcome at our community forum. After it is integrated into pipelines in KubeSphere Container Platform, you can view common code issues such as bugs and vulnerabilities directly on the dashboard as SonarQube detects issues in a running pipeline. How can I access MariaDb outside from Helm installation. sonarqube.org: Bitbucket integration Eliminate Bugs and Vulnerabilities in your Bitbucket repositories; Dzone: SonarCloud integration with SpringBoot Maven; SonarQube on Kubernetes. There is a dedicated helm chart for the LTS version of SonarQube that follows the same patch policy as the application, while also being compatible with the supported versions of Kubernetes. About this Repo. 3. helmjenkinsnamespace. Kubernetes: Install Sonarqube on GKE with Google SQL. Zero to Kubernetes CI/CD in 5 minutes with Jenkins and Helm. jenkins build. The Kubernetes Package Manager. The setting for vm.max_map_count can be changed on the host level. The existing CI CD is using Jenkins Spinnaker and I want to aggregate the results in form of a report which can show the criticality of the issue. Authenticate to AKS Rest API with powershell. You can use it for static and dynamic analysis of a codebase. Overview You can find the SonarQube Helm chart on GitHub. IP. Creating Deployment. For more information, see the Helm documentation . . DevOps with Azure, Kubernetes, and Helm. SonarQube packaged by Bitnami 5.0 (2 ratings) www.sonarqube.org Updated about 12 hours ago Version 9.6.1 Deployment Offering On the cloud Single-Tier Containers DockerKubernetes On my computer Win / Mac / LinuxVirtual Machines SonarQube packaged by Bitnami Containers Trademarks: This software listing is packaged by Bitnami. Click on Connect Cluster with certificate. Install Helm 3 on Kubernetes Cluster, Install Traefik Ingress Controller on Kubernetes using Helm 3. 2. helm postgresql. Kubernetes zerinde SonarQube Kurulumu Helm paket yneticisini kurma & repo ekleme. #Default values for sonarqube. It is a form of packaging that uses a collection of Kubernetes resources. This helm chart is the official way of installing Sonarqube in Kubernetes, even though it still has some limitations as per the official Sonarqube docs. That plus a Helm chart for Kubernetes support make SonarQube easier than ever to deploy. SonarQube has been security-hardened to U.S. Department of Defense standards (i.e. Helm charts are one of the best practices for building efficient clusters in Kubernetes. The official way of deploying a GitLab Runner instance into your Kubernetes cluster is by using the gitlab-runner Helm chart.. Sonarqube integration using kubernetes helm charts and Jenkins-Spinnaker CI CD Want to integrate sonarqube for static code analysis on kubernetes cluster using helm charts The existing CI CD is using Jenkins Spinnaker and I want to aggregate the results in form of a report which can show the criticality of the issue. # helm search repo sonarqube -l # . #Default values for sonarqube. replicaCount: 1 # This will use the default deployment strategy unless it is overriden deploymentStrategy: {} # Uncomment this to scheduler pods on priority # priorityClassName: "high-priority" # # Use an alternate scheduler, e.g. metadata.name: release-name-sonarqube-dce-app (kind: Deployment) metadata.name: release-name-sonarqube-dce-search (kind: StatefulSet) metadata.name: release-name-ui-test (kind: Pod) Incorrect value for key(s) under `labels` - the vales syntax is not valid so the Kubernetes engine will not accept it. The Helm package manager for Kubernetes helps you install and manage applications on your Kubernetes cluster. Instalar charts en Kubernetes y ser capaz de hacer tracking de las siguientes . SonarQube offers reports on duplicated code, coding standards, unit tests, code . Sonarqube helm chart. But when configuring email settings like SMTP host, they seems ignored. Make sure you have a Kubernetes cluster ready and kubectl and helm configured so that you can manage the cluster resources. You don't need to either invent or use a tokenization or a templating tool. Persistency SonarQube comes with a bundled Elasticsearch and, as Elasticsearch is stateful, so is SonarQube. This guide walks through how to install SonarQube and run it in Kubernetes. Whether you want to run SonarQube as an operating system service or with Docker, we've got supported versions. Please note on configuring sonarqube token in Jenkins. How to trigger a SonarQube Analysis from Codefresh. The "release" includes files with Kubernetes-needed resources and files that describe the installation, configuration, usage and license of a chart. jenkinskubernetescricontainerd..dockerbuildjnlpjar! SonarQube on Kubernetes GCP Kubernetes SonarQube Scanners Nexus & JFrog Artifactory Web Servers - Apache, HAProxy & Nginx Payara App Server Embedded Servlet Containers in SpringBoot Selenium, Appium & Zephyr Jira plugin Linux & SSH YAML processors Java Memory Management . Helm charts package up applications for installation on Kubernetes Clusters. 3.2. Restarting a container in such a state can help to make the application more available despite bugs. Want to integrate sonarqube for static code analysis on kubernetes cluster using helm charts . Provide all the details. Quick Start. I want to automatically deploy SonarQube on Kubernetes, so the goal is to have everything configued automatically. helm install --name sonar-postgresql -f values.yaml . For information on deploying the Data Center Edition of SonarQube on Kubernetes, see this documentation. The sonarqube chart applies a similar approach directly to environment variables, . If you directly look at SonarQube's official documentation about. As SonarQube is intended to be run anywhere, there are some drawbacks that are currently known when operating in Kubernetes.
Peopoly Phenom Australia,
Komax Glass Containers,
Doll Houses For Sale Near Singapore,
Are Finesse Skateboards Good,
Samsung A21 Frp Bypass Without Pc 2022,
Lever Lifting Belt Near Me,
Escada Joyful Perfume,
Kart Laser Chain Alignment Tool,
Pandora Sliding Bracelet From The Shine Collection,
Autobidmaster Fees Calculator,
Biosilk Silk Therapy 17 Miracle Leave-in Conditioner,
Adjustable Workshop Stool,